The Falcons are set to take on the Colts in Germany, for what will be the first NFL game played in the Olympiastadion. This game will feature two young quarterbacks going head-to-head in Berlin.

Both Michael Penix Jr. and Anthony Richardson are raw talents who have not proven themselves just yet, and this game will be an entertaining one for fans. Both teams are also coming off mediocre seasons and both selected a top 10 player in the middle of round 1.

The Falcons signed Kicker Lenny Krieg who is a Berlin Native recently and that could have fans rooting for the Falcons in this game. The fans will have a lot to root for as both teams are young and exciting.

Falcons President Greg Beadles is grateful for the opportunity of the team playing in Germany. He mentioned how important this is for expansion of the NFL globally.

This is only one of the few games already out there as the schedule is fully released on May 14. This will be one of the Falcons most entertaining games going against Richardson and the offense that has Jonathan Taylor.

As the schedule launch prepares for the 14th, the Falcons already know their opponents but will soon find out when they play who. They will look to improve this season with their new key additions from the draft and their young stars gaining more experience.

The Falcons and Colts will be a game to look out for as both teams look to jump into the playoffs this season.
